A leading global law firm is seeking a skilled Legal Project Manager to enhance efficiency and client outcomes through strategic project oversight. This role demands strong project management capabilities, excellent communication, and stakeholder management skills. The successful candidate will work closely with legal teams and clients to ensure the effective delivery of services across the UK and beyond. This is a permanent position that offers a hybrid work model.
